Bug Description

I had 2 users on my system, one was and old administrator witch I didn't need any longer. So I created another admin, logged into it, forced the another admin to logout from terminal and removed it from the user list.

After that it still appearing on the "shut down" drop down menu.

For more info please see the screen shot attached to this report.
